About This Book

"This book takes a balanced, interprofessional look at several topics including (1) the need for understanding health theory and policies, political philosophies, history of health policy, and comparative national health systems, (2) policy-making theories, (3) policy-making process, (4) policy outcomes as framed by cost, access, and quality, and (5) how to influence the process. The unique aspects of this book are its comprehensive and exhaustive discussion of health policy beginning with a discussion of government, political philosophy, and health policy. Moving next to international health comparisons, political theory, and the policy process. The book finishes with health policy topical concerns, policy outcomes, and advocacy"--
